Ingredients for the Cake

Magical Winter Wonderland Cake Recipe for Kids in Bali | Ingredients

For the Cake:

  • 150g all-purpose flour

  • 1 tsp baking powder

  • 1/4 tsp salt

  • 100g unsalted butter, softened

  • 150g granulated sugar

  • 2 large eggs

  • 100ml coconut milk

  • 1 tsp vanilla extract

  • 1 tsp pandan essence (optional, for tropical flavor)

For the Frosting:

  • 150g cream cheese

  • 50g unsalted butter, softened

  • 200g powdered sugar

  • 1 tsp vanilla extract

For Decoration:

  • Desiccated coconut (for a snowy effect)

  • Starfruit slices

  • Edible flowers like marigold

  • Blue and white sprinkles

  • Small toy figurines (optional, for a winter wonderland theme)

Step-by-Step Guide to Making the Cake

Step 1: Prepare the Ingredients

Magical Winter Wonderland Cake Recipe for Kids in Bali | Steps To Prepare-1Preheat your oven to 175°C (350°F).

Grease and line a 6-inch cake pan with parchment paper to ensure easy removal.

Step 2: Make the Batter

Magical Winter Wonderland Cake Recipe for Kids in Bali | Steps To Prepare-2In a medium-sized bowl, sift together flour, baking powder, and salt to eliminate any lumps.

In a separate large mixing bowl, cream the butter and sugar using an electric mixer until the mixture is light and fluffy.

Add e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ition to fully incorporate.

Mix in the coconut milk, vanilla, and optional pandan essence to create a fragrant and moist batter.

Gradually fold the dry ingredients into the wet mixture using a spatula, ensuring no lumps remain.

Step 3: Bake the Cake

Magical Winter Wonderland Cake Recipe for Kids in Bali | Steps To Prepare-3Pour the batter evenly into the prepared cake pan and tap it gently on the counter to remove air bubbles.

Bake for 30-35 minutes, or until a skewer inserted into the center comes out clean.

Allow the cake to c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ring it to a wire rack to cool completely.

Step 4: Prepare the Frosting

Magical Winter Wonderland Cake Recipe for Kids in Bali | Steps To Prepare-4Combine cream cheese and softened butter in a bowl and beat until smooth and creamy.

Slowly add powdered sugar, 50g at a time, while continuing to beat.

Mix in the vanilla extract for flavor, and refrigerate the frosting for 15-20 minutes to make it easier to spread.

Step 5: Decorate the Cake

Magical Winter Wonderland Cake Recipe for Kids in Bali | Steps To Prepare-5Place the cooled cake on a serving plate and apply a thin crumb coat of frosting to seal in crumbs.

Spread an even, thick layer of frosting over the entire cake using a palette knife or spatula.

Sprinkle desiccated coconut generously over the frosting to create a snowy effect.

Arrange starfruit slices, edible flowers, and blue and white sprinkles artfully on top.

Add small toy figurines to complete the whimsical winter wonderland theme.

Tips for Perfect Bali-Style Presentation

  • Use Banana Leaves: Line the cake’s serving plate with fresh banana leaves to add a natural, tropical touch. Trim the leaves to fit the plate neatly.

  • Highlight Local Colors: Incorporate bright and natural hues from edible flowers like marigolds or frangipani to complement the cake’s winter theme.

  • Layer with Fruits: Add a ring of sliced tropical fruits such as dragon fruit, mango, or starfruit around the base of the cake for added vibrancy.

  • Decorative Serving Trays: Serve the cake on a traditional woven bamboo tray for an authentic Balinese dining experience.

  • Coconut Shell Garnish Holders: Use halved coconut shells to hold extra garnishes like sprinkles or edible flowers for a fun, interactive presentation.

  • Incorporate Small Lanterns: Surround the serving area with small Balinese-style lanterns to enhance the festive ambiance.

Detailed Recipe Overview and Cost for Bali Families

Preparation Time: 20 minutes
Cooking Time: 35 minutes
Servings: 4 kid-sized portions
Estimated Cost in Bali: IDR 70,000-90,000 (Approx. $5-$6 USD)

FAQs about Winter Wonderland Cake in Bali

Q1: Can I use fresh coconut instead of desiccated coconut for decoration?
A: Yes, freshly grated coconut can be used, but ensure it is dried slightly to avoid excess moisture on the cake.

Q2: What local alternatives can I use for cream cheese in Bali?
A: Mascarpone or a mix of soft tofu blended with sugar can be used as substitutes for cream cheese.

Q3: Are there specific Balinese traditions to consider when serving this cake?
A: Yes, consider serving it on banana leaves or presenting it during festive gatherings accompanied by traditional Balinese tea.

Q4: How can I make this cake more festive for Balinese ceremonies?
A: Add Balinese-style decorations such as palm leaf ornaments or small floral arrangements around the cake for a ceremonial touch.
